Neutrino
01-03-2004, 05:50 AM
BTW, as long as I am on this thread, and the subject is somewhat relative, what does anyone think of nitrous for this? I am torn between the supercharger (wife will kill the car) turbo (wife will kill me AND the car) and Nitrous (I will probably end up killing myself)



turbo all the way...


its more effcient than the super....its more tunable....plus its load and rpm dependent...unlike the super which is only rpm dependent


and about the nitrous...do you really want to refill that bottle all the time and then last another 2 minutes

johnnyBgood
01-03-2004, 09:59 AM
What kind of supercharger? If you can get a roots blower, it will begin to create boost almost right off idle and hit max boost (depending on size) between 1-2000 RPM, and I would go with that.

If you have the option of either a centrifugal blower or a turbo, get the turbo. Simply for the adjustablility and faster boost response. With the right sized turbo, you can hit max boost around 3000 RPM and with the centrifugal, you will hit max boost at redline.
